Performing - This unit gives students the opportunity to perform as soloists and/or as part of an ensemble. They will rehearse and refine performances on their chosen instrument or voice, developing technical control, expression, and interpretative skills and leading to an eight-minute public performance. Composing - This unit allows students to appreciate the process of creating music, producing two compositions. Appraising - The content is grouped into six areas of study, each of which contains two set works: Vocal Music, Instrumental Music, Music for Film, Popular Music and Jazz, Fusions, and New Directions.
Music GCSE Grade 6 / Music Technology NCFE Level 2 Distinction PLUS Grade 6 in an instrument (may include voice) OR Evidence of subject ability if not previously studied (applicant to provide)
Component 1: Performing (9MU0/01) – 30% of the qualification Total performance time of 8 minutes Component 2: Composing (9MU0/02) - 30% of the qualification Producing two compositions - One free or free choice brief – min 4 min - One brief assessing technique – min 1 min - Together total min of 6 minutes Component 3: Appraising (9MU0/03) - 40% of the qualification • One written paper of 2 hours • Section A: Areas of study and dictation • Section B: Two essay questions
